Overview of Calan Sr: A Medication for High Blood Pressure and Heart Conditions

Calan Sr, also known as verapamil, is a widely used medication for the treatment of high blood pressure and certain heart conditions. It belongs to a class of drugs called calcium channel blockers, which work by relaxing blood vessels and reducing the workload on the heart. Calan Sr is available in extended-release capsules, allowing for a convenient once-daily dosing schedule.

Options for Blood Pressure Management Over the Counter

Lifestyle modifications and certain over-the-counter options can help individuals manage their blood pressure without a prescription. The following strategies can be effective in lowering blood pressure:

Lifestyle Modifications:

  • Regular Exercise: Engaging in regular physical activity, such as brisk walking, cycling, or swimming, can help lower blood pressure.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ity exercise per week.
  • Healthy Diet: Adopt a diet that is low in sodium, saturated fats, and added sugars, while being r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ins. The American Heart Association provides guidelines and resources for a heart-healthy diet.
  • Smoking Cessation: Quitting smoking can significantly lower blood pressure and reduce the risk of cardiovascular diseases. Resources and support can be found on the Smokefree.gov website.
  • Stress Reduction Techniques: Practicing relaxation techniques such as meditation, deep breathing exercises, or yoga can help reduce stress levels, thereby lowering blood pressure. The National Center for Complementary and Integrative Health provides information on various relaxation techniques.

Dietary Supplements:

  • Garlic Extract: Some studies suggest that garlic extract may have a mild blood pressure-lowering effect. However, it is important to consult with a healthcare professional before starting any supplement to ensure safety and effectiveness.
  • Fish Oil: Omega-3 fatty acids found in fish oil supplements have been associated with modest reductions in blood pressure. However, its effectiveness may vary among individuals, and it should be used under medical supervision.
  • Herbs: Certain herbs, such as hibiscus, green tea, and olive leaf extract, have shown potential in lowering blood pressure. It is essential to consult with a healthcare professional before using any herbal supplements for blood pressure management.

It is important to note that while these lifestyle modifications and dietary supplements can be helpful in managing blood pressure, they should not be considered as a substitute for medical advice or prescription medications. Consulting with a healthcare professional is crucial to determine the most appropriate course of action for blood pressure management.

Advancements in Drug Delivery Systems to Enhance Efficacy and Patient Compliance

The field of drug delivery systems has witnessed significant advancements aimed at improving the efficacy and patient compliance of medications like Calan Sr. These innovations have revolutionized the way medications are administered, providing more convenience and effectiveness for patients.

1. Extended-Release Formulations

One notable advancement in drug delivery systems is the development of extended-release formulations. This allows for a once-daily dosing schedule, reducing the frequency of medication administration and improving patient adherence. With Calan Sr, extended-release capsules are available, ensuring a sustained release of the medication over an extended period.

2. Transdermal Patches and Implantable Devices

Innovative technologies such as transdermal patches or implantable devices are being developed to provide controlled and continuous drug delivery. These delivery methods eliminate the need for frequent dosing and help maintain a consistent level of medication in the bloodstream, minimizing fluctuations and potential side effects.

Transdermal patches, for example, allow the medication to be absorbed through the skin and directly into the bloodstream. This method provides a steady release of the drug, avoiding peaks and troughs often associated with oral medications.

Implantable devices, on the other hand, can be placed beneath the skin and programmed to release the medication at specific intervals. This approach ensures precise dosing and reduces reliance on patient adherence to medication regimens.

3. Improved Targeting and Bioavailability

Advancements in drug delivery systems have also focused on improving targeting and bioavailability of medications. Targeted drug delivery systems allow the medication to be delivered directly to the site of action, minimizing systemic exposure and potential side effects.

Strategies for managing hypertension with medication

Hypertension, or high blood pressure, is a common condition that often requires medication for effective management. There are several medications available, and the choice of treatment depends on various factors. Here are some strategies for managing hypertension with medication:

1. Medications commonly used

  • Calan Sr (verapamil): Calan Sr is commonly prescribed due to its effectiveness and safety profile. It belongs to a class of drugs called calcium channel blockers, which relax blood vessels and reduce the workload on the heart.
  • Diuretics: Diuretics help the body eliminate excess water and salt, reducing the volume of blood and lowering blood pressure.
  • ACE inhibitors: ACE inhibitors prevent the production of a hormone called angiotensin II, which narrows blood vessels. By blocking this hormone, ACE inhibitors help relax blood vessels and lower blood pressure.
  • Angiotensin receptor blockers: Angiotensin receptor blockers block the effects of angiotensin II, reducing blood vessel constriction and lowering blood pressure.
  • Beta-blockers: Beta-blockers reduce the heart rate and the force of the heart’s contractions, resulting in lower blood pressure.
  • Alpha-blockers: Alpha-blockers relax certain muscles and help widen blood vessels, lowering blood pressure.

The choice of medication will depend on the patient’s overall health, potential side effects, and any underlying conditions they may have. It is important to work closely with a healthcare professional to determine the most suitable treatment plan.

2. Regular follow-up and monitoring

Regular follow-up with a healthcare professional is essential for monitoring blood pressure levels and adjusting dosages if needed. Blood pressure readings should be taken regularly to assess the effectiveness of the medication.

Strategies for managing hypertension without insurance and on a tight budget

Managing hypertension without insurance or on a tight budget can be challenging, but there are several strategies and resources available to help make blood pressure medications more affordable and accessible.

1. Patient Assistance Programs (PAPs)

Many pharmaceutical companies offer patient assistance programs (PAPs) to provide discounted or free medications for individuals who qualify. These programs can significantly reduce the cost of blood pressure medications, including Calan Sr. It is important to contact the specific pharmaceutical company that manufactures Calan Sr to inquire about their patient assistance program and eligibility requirements.

2. Generic Medications

Generic versions of prescribed blood pressure medications, including Calan Sr, are often available at a lower cost compared to brand-name drugs. Generic medications have the same active ingredients and undergo rigorous testing to ensure their safety and effectiveness. Ask your healthcare provider or pharmacist about the availability of generic versions of your prescribed medication.

3. Community Health Clinics

Community health clinics often provide discounted or free healthcare services, including medications, to individuals without insurance or with limited financial resources. These clinics are typically funded through federal grants and donations.
